Gooding Debuts at Amelia Island With $16.1m in Sales

AMELIA ISLAND, Florida (March 14, 2010) – Gooding & Company, the internationally-recognized auction house, collectively garnered more than $16.1 Million in sales, with a total of 58 out of 71 lots sold, at its inaugural Amelia Island Auction on Friday, March 12, 2010 at the Amelia Island Plantation. Bonhams Makes Record $1.5m at Oxford Motor Show

LONDON (March 8, 2010) – Bonhams achieved superb results this weekend at the Collectors’ Motor Car and Automobilia sale in Oxford, fetching a grand total of $1,532,174 and an 86% sale rate with 44 out of 51 car lots selling. The top price of $250,764 was paid, as expected, for […]
